Epson L3263 Waste Ink Counter Reset

If your Epson L3263 suddenly refuses to print and shows a maintenance warning, it is often caused by the waste ink (ink pad) counter threshold.

During head cleaning and maintenance cycles, excess ink is routed to internal absorber pads. The Epson L3263 uses a software counter to estimate pad saturation and locks printing at a set threshold.

Common Symptoms

  • Printer refuses to print even with ink available
  • Epson Status Monitor shows maintenance warning
  • Blinking lights and blocked jobs
  • Device is locked until reset is performed
